UPVC Window Repair Near Me

Windows are an essential part of every home. They block out water, air and noise as well as pollution. However, they could be damaged or broken over time. In some instances they might require professional repair to address them.

UPVC windows are a favorite choice due to their durability and low maintenance requirements. They also help you save money on your energy bill.

A gap between the sash's frame and the frame may be the reason behind your windows not closing properly. This problem may not just cause draughts, but it could also cause damp and water damage. You can test this by placing an item of paper between the sash frame and the sash to determine whether the sash can be shut.

To solve this issue, you'll need to remove the seal around the frame and the sash. Then, you will need to remove the locking gearbox from its position inside the frame. To access the gearbox you will require an open-ended screwdriver or torch. After you have removed the gearbox, you'll have to replace it with a new one that is the same model and size.

Water condensation between the glass panes is another common problem with double-glazed UPVC Windows. This happens when the window frames have not been fitted correctly, or if the nail fins are damaged and are no longer able to provide an effective seal. A uPVC expert will replace the seals to ensure the window repair near me is properly sealed and prevents drafts. This will improve the efficiency of the window and stop drafts.
